Understanding Commercial Lighting Control Systems


Lighting control systems are automated setups that manage the lighting in a building. These systems adjust lighting based on factors like occupancy, daylight availability, and specific user needs. The primary goal is to optimize lighting efficiency and reduce unnecessary energy consumption.

Types of Lighting Control Systems

There are several types of lighting control systems available, each with unique features and benefits.

Occupancy Sensors: These sensors detect the presence of people in a room and adjust lighting accordingly. When a room is unoccupied, the lights automatically switch off or dim to conserve energy.

Daylight Harvesting Systems: These systems use sensors to measure the amount of natural light entering a space. The system then adjusts the artificial lighting to maintain the desired illumination level while maximizing the use of natural light.

Time-Based Controls: This type of control allows users to schedule lighting to turn on and off at specific times. Time-based controls are ideal for businesses with predictable operating hours.

Dimming Controls: These controls enable the adjustment of light levels to meet specific needs. Dimming not only saves energy but also extends the life of light bulbs.

Centralized Control Systems: These systems provide a comprehensive solution to manage all lighting in a building from a single control point. They offer remote access, allowing facility managers to adjust lighting settings from anywhere.

Analyzing Energy Savings


The primary benefit of implementing commercial lighting control systems is the potential for significant energy savings. Let's explore how these savings are achieved.

Occupancy Sensors and Energy Savings

Occupancy sensors are particularly effective in areas with variable occupancy, such as conference rooms and restrooms. By ensuring lights are only on when needed, these sensors can reduce lighting energy use by up to 30%.

Daylight Harvesting and Energy Savings

Daylight harvesting systems can cut lighting energy consumption by 20% to 60%. By taking advantage of natural light, businesses can maintain comfortable lighting levels while reducing reliance on artificial lighting.

Time-Based Controls and Energy Savings

Time-based controls can lead to energy savings of 10% to 20%. By automating lighting schedules, businesses avoid leaving lights on when they are not needed, such as during off-hours or weekends.

Dimming Controls and Energy Savings

Dimming controls offer flexibility in lighting levels, which can result in energy savings of 20% to 40%. By adjusting light output based on real-time needs, businesses can reduce energy use while maintaining a comfortable environment.
